Sampler (England)
This is a Sampler. It is dated 17th century and we acquired it in 1946. Its medium is linen and its technique is embroidered with satin, double running, buttonhole stitches over an arched cord and couching. It is a part of the Textiles department.
This 17th century sampler preserves patterns which were popular in the 16th century.
This object was donated by Anne K. Salter.
Its dimensions are
H x W: 51 x 17 cm (20 1/16 x 6 11/16 in.)
